I'm just wondering if anyone has ever reprofiled the edge on their Halo V?
As for mine, it seems to me like it could really benefit from a much lower inclusive angle than how it came from the factory. Now don't get me wrong, out of the box it's decently sharp, all I've done is to lightly strop the blade. I just think it could be so much sharper tho, with a (much) lower angle grind..
 
I've sharpened a few OTF microtechs, they all have bad blade geometry and thick edges which make getting a decent edge near impossible. I have yet to see a Halo in person but I doubt it's much different.
 
Hi, and thanks much for replying.
You've got it right, it's no different, very "blunt" factory edge grind. Which is really sad for such a sweet looking blade.
 
Its a shame they make such cool and nice quality blades but the geometry suggests they never intended anybody to use them (at least for otfs). Thats why I almost never use my ultratech. I do 18 dps and its not great at cutting for sure but still fun to use occasionally, thats just the way it is unless you want to thin out the primary grind.
 
18 dps?!? You sure? 18 dps, ..that's 36° inclusive, and thats pretty thick don't ya think? Around 30° inclusive (15 dps) is about the best.
If I undertake this, I'm looking to bring it down to around 12 dps or so, maybe a touch less, it is supposed to be Elmax after all. :)

I only have a utx70, but I reprofiled it to 20 dps (it was even less acute than that from the factory) and the bevel already looks pretty wide. At 15 dps you'd end up with a very wide bevel due to the geometry of the blade. That's my guess.
 
Well..I reprofiled my Halo V, and even with a DMT coarse this took a while.. :eek: whew..
If I was reading the chart right, the original edge angle was between 35-37 dps. I guess a monday morning or friday afternoon blade..
Reprofiled to approximately 20-22 dps, course then fine DMT, and WOW!!
I could go lower, but..it's so damn sharp now I don't really feel a need to :)
